#51510e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#51510e is composed of 31.8% red, 31.8% green and 5.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 0% magenta, 82.7% yellow and 68.2% black. It has a hue angle of 60 degrees, a saturation of 70.5% and a lightness of 18.6%. #51510e color hex could be obtained by blending #a2a21c with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#666600.

Shades and Tints of #51510e

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0e0e02 is the darkest color, while #fffffc is the lightest one.

Tones of #51510e

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#30302f is the less saturated color, while #5c5c03 is the most saturated one.
